This aluminum foil tape is engineered to perform under demanding HVAC conditions. The aluminum backing reflects heat and light, helping regulate temperature and enhance insulation performance. The solvent acrylic adhesive ensures a strong, reliable bond across a wide range of temperatures, from cold environments to high-heat conditions.
The tape also acts as a vapor and moisture barrier, preventing condensation buildup and protecting duct systems from corrosion or water damage. Its flexible and conformable design allows it to adhere easily to irregular surfaces, bends, and joints, ensuring a tight and durable seal.
Designed for professional contractors and DIY users alike, Aluminum Duct Tape offers a dependable solution for sealing, insulating, and repairing HVAC systems.

Q1: Can this tape be used in unheated spaces like attics or crawlspaces?
A: Yes. The solvent acrylic adhesive is specifically designed to maintain its high-performance bonding in both cold and hot temperatures, making it ideal for spaces subject to seasonal temperature swings.
Q2: Does this tape require additional tools for application?
A: No. While it provides a bond strong enough to replace sheet metal screws in some insulation applications, it can be easily cut and applied by hand, though a squeegee is recommended for smoothing the foil to ensure a perfect seal.
Q3: Is "Aluminum Duct Tape" the same as standard silver cloth duct tape?
A: No. Standard duct tape is cloth-based and can fail under the high heat of HVAC systems. Aluminum Duct Tape is a true foil tape designed specifically to handle the thermal and moisture demands of ductwork.
Q4: How does the moisture barrier benefit my HVAC system?
A: By preventing condensation from forming at the joints, the tape helps prevent rust in metal ducts and mold growth in surrounding insulation, extending the life of the entire system.
